Flat Package Wedding Arch Sourcing Guide
Sourcing flat-pack wedding arches requires a strategic balance between logistical efficiency and structural integrity, particularly for events held in venues with limited loading access or strict weight restrictions. The flat-pack design offers significant advantages in shipping costs and storage, allowing buyers to consolidate multiple units into standard cartons or wooden packages. This approach minimizes volumetric weight, which is critical when importing from manufacturing hubs like Zhejiang or Guangdong in China. Buyers must evaluate how the collapsed dimensions impact freight calculations, ensuring that the packaging size aligns with container utilization goals.
Beyond logistics, the flat-pack format demands rigorous attention to assembly mechanisms and component durability. Since these structures are frequently assembled and disassembled for various events, the joints, connectors, and frame sections must withstand repeated stress without deformation. Procurement teams should prioritize suppliers who provide clear assembly instructions and robust hardware kits. Understanding the trade-off between the convenience of flat packaging and the potential for complex on-site assembly is essential for maintaining event timelines and ensuring a professional final appearance for the wedding or party backdrop.
Product Scope and Observed Listing Signals
Market listings for flat-pack wedding arches reveal a diverse range of configurations, with observed prices spanning from approximately $3 to over $1,200 USD. This wide variance reflects differences in material quality, frame color options such as white, gold, silver, or rose gold, and the inclusion of additional decorative elements. The minimum order quantities (MOQ) typically start at just one piece, offering flexibility for small-scale buyers, while larger orders may benefit from volume discounts. Buyers should note that some listings specify a single gross weight around 2.4 to 2.5 kg, indicating lightweight construction suitable for easy transport and handling by event staff.
The product scope extends beyond simple metal frames to include various styles, including modern, western modern, and arch-style designs. Some suppliers offer customized sizes, accepting specific dimensions to fit unique venue backdrops, while others provide standard sizes like 6.6ft by 5ft or 8.2ft by 6ft. The height of these arches generally ranges from 6 to 8 feet, providing a substantial visual presence for wedding ceremonies or party decorations. Additionally, features such as eco-friendly materials and fixed structural designs are highlighted, suggesting a focus on sustainability and stability. Buyers must carefully review these signals to match their specific aesthetic and functional requirements.
Technical Specifications to Verify
When evaluating technical specifications, the frame material is a primary consideration, with metal being the most common choice for durability and stability. Buyers should verify the thickness and gauge of the metal tubing, as this directly impacts the arch's ability to support floral arrangements or lighting fixtures. The single package size is another critical metric, with observed dimensions ranging from 44x21x11 cm to 55x15x10 cm. These dimensions determine the number of units that can be packed into a shipping container, influencing overall freight costs. Ensuring that the packaging is robust, often using carton or wooden packaging, is essential to prevent damage during transit.
Height and width specifications must align with the intended venue space, with arches typically standing between 7 and 8 feet tall and spanning 5 to 6 feet in width. The folded state of the product is crucial for flat-pack designs, as it affects storage and transport efficiency. Buyers should confirm whether the arch is delivered in a folded or unfolded state, as this impacts the assembly process on-site. Additionally, the condition of the product, usually new, and the warranty period, which can exceed one to five years, provide insights into the manufacturer's confidence in their product's longevity. Verifying these details ensures that the arch meets both aesthetic and structural expectations.
Compliance and Safety Documentation
Safety documentation is paramount for wedding arches, especially those used in high-traffic areas or outdoor settings. Buyers should request evidence of compliance with relevant safety standards, such as CE certification, which indicates adherence to European health, safety, and environmental protection standards. Although certification status may vary, verifying that the arch meets local regulations for temporary structures is essential to mitigate liability risks. Suppliers should provide test reports or declarations of conformity that confirm the structural integrity of the arch under expected loads, including wind resistance for outdoor events.
In addition to safety standards, buyers should inquire about the environmental impact of the materials used, particularly if eco-friendly features are claimed. Documentation regarding the recyclability or sustainability of the metal components can enhance the brand image of the event organizer. It is also important to verify that the arch does not contain hazardous substances, ensuring the safety of guests and staff. Clear labeling and instruction manuals that highlight safety precautions during assembly and use are vital. By prioritizing comprehensive compliance documentation, buyers can ensure a safe and responsible event setup.
Cost Drivers and Commercial Terms
Several factors influence the cost of flat-pack wedding arches, including material quality, customization options, and packaging methods. Customized sizes and specific frame colors, such as rose gold or silver, may incur additional charges compared to standard white options. The inclusion of OEM or ODM services can also affect pricing, as these services involve tailored manufacturing processes. Buyers should consider the total landed cost, which includes freight, insurance, and customs duties, rather than just the unit price. Understanding these cost drivers helps in making informed budgeting decisions and negotiating favorable terms with suppliers.
Commercial terms, such as delivery time and payment conditions, play a significant role in the procurement process. Observed delivery times range from 20 to 25 days, which buyers must account for in their event planning schedules. MOQs starting at one piece offer flexibility, but larger orders may benefit from bulk pricing. Buyers should also evaluate the warranty terms, which can extend beyond one to five years, providing long-term value. Clear communication regarding these commercial terms ensures that both parties have aligned expectations, reducing the risk of delays or disputes. Negotiating favorable terms can enhance the overall cost-effectiveness of the procurement.
